We need to use the long-form of the OpenStackCloud constructor to enable the internal_exception logging. In order for that not to be crazy, we should do it in a base TestCase class. Also, that way we've got consistently named clouds in all of the tests. Change-Id: I42da312dbcaa8926d28e97e37d13370a544cf4bd
